Stay near popular Thunder Bay attractions

Fort William Historical Park

8.4/10 (300 reviews)
Step back in time at this meticulously reconstructed 1815 fur trading post where costumed interpreters bring history to life. Participate in traditional crafts, canoe the river, or witness musket demonstrations.

Thunder Bay Museum

9.0/10 (27 reviews)
This former courthouse now houses three floors of captivating regional history spanning 10,000 years. Explore the recreated 19th-century streetscape complete with vintage streetcar and historic fire hall.

Terry Fox Monument

9.2/10 (289 reviews)
This bronze tribute to Canadian hero Terry Fox marks where his cancer fundraising run ended in 1980. Contemplate his legacy while enjoying panoramic views of Lake Superior and the majestic Sleeping Giant formation.

Things to do in Thunder Bay

Shopping

In Thunder Bay, visit Intercity Shopping Centre for a variety of retail stores, including fashion and electronics. If you're up for a drive, head to the Thunder Bay Country Market for local crafts and fresh produce, or check out the Fort William Historical Park gift shop for unique souvenirs.

Recreation

Experience tranquility at the Kivi Park Wellness Retreat, where you can unwind with yoga classes surrounded by nature. Explore the scenic hiking trails or enjoy a guided meditation session to rejuvenate your mind and body, all while soaking in the serene atmosphere of Thunder Bay's natural beauty.

Adventure

In Thunder Bay, explore the scenic trails of Sleeping Giant Provincial Park, offering hiking and breathtaking views of Lake Superior. Experience the thrill of kayaking on the lake’s waters or visit the breathtaking Kakabeka Falls for stunning photo opportunities and a refreshing nature escape.

Nightlife

Thunder Bay’s nightlife offers a mix of vibrant bars and cozy pubs. Check out the popular Black Pirates Pub for live music and a lively atmosphere, or unwind at the Volstead Act, known for its craft cocktails. The city’s nightlife is diverse and welcoming, catering to various tastes.

Best time to go to Thunder Bay

The best time to visit Thunder Bay is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July and August are its hottest month on average. At the time of August,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January10.4°F (-12.0°C)No R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February10.6°F (-11.9°C)No R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March23.5°F (-4.7°C)No R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ly Low
April34.0°F (1.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
May46.9°F (8.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June56.3°F (13.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
July63.5°F (17.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
August63.5°F (17.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
September56.1°F (13.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
October43.5°F (6.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
November30.6°F (-0.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
December18.1°F (-7.7°C)No R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low

What's the seasonal weather like in Thunder Bay?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 60°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 16°F. The snowiest months in Thunder Bay are January, April, March, and February, with each month seeing an average of 20 inches of snowfall.
